Why can't you buy a projector from a local distributor, sorry I'm not familiar with Casablanca, but I would imagine there should be one no? Also this way you would be accessible to warranty. You won't have your projector warranted if you purchase it from the U.S.


Don't purchase from eBay. Please don't. It's like playing Russian roulette with yourself.


Eliminate the PK301 off your list. And I agree with MississippiMan, as these are not ideal choices. But 4:3 is doable.... depends on your preference, as MississippiMan stated and most users will say 4:3 is not ideal, however I use one for TV, and DVD content.


If these are the only 3, then I think the Optoma DS317 is your best bet.. cause it sounds like it'll have the most flexibility with a much higher lumen than the other 2.
